There has been much discussion recently of bringing wild wolves back into the Scottish Highlands. The wild animals that the Alladale Wilderness Reserve is trying to bring to the Scottish Highlands were all once native to the Highlands and he wants them reintroduced.
I think it is a good idea but i can see why people would be against it as well. It all comes down to if its going to be a reserve with fences to stop the wild animals going onto other peoples land or if its going to be open to let the animals truly live wild. As i live in the Highlands myself i can understand why people would be conserned and i think it does really have to have a lot of thought.
One of the main reasons would be to control the number of red deer in the highlands which has gone out of control.
